AUBERGINE
A son cooks a meal for his dying father to say everything that his words can’t. Lyrical, humorous and full of love, this is a story of an intergenerational Korean family struggling to relate across emotional, linguistic and cultural divides. When words fail, a home-cooked meal transcends differences and brings us together in this heartwarming drama by Julia Cho and directed by Flordelino Lagundino. “The Stairs” Film Screening & Discussion
"The Stairs" tells the story of Roxanne (pictured left), Marty, and Greg, who each survived decades of street involvement. Using their experiences to ease the paths of others, they perform social work and harm reduction in their old neighborhood, while struggling to maintain their newly found stability. Told over five years, this film examines life on society’s margins. Defying stereotypes in intimate portraits, its remarkable subjects are surprising, funny, shocking, and moving. Screening followed by a discussion with filmmaker Hugh Gibson and Roxanne Smith. Sponsored by Friends of the Hennepin County Library.
